ATTENTION!!!!!! POSSIBLE FIX FOR CRASH TO HARD RESET!!!!!
ok, so after about 3 1/2 hours or so of vigorously searching through prospective problems i think i may have found a sound fix for the problem stated: Blackscreen to Hard Reset after the first cutsceen where Alan says "I was in shock". My specs for this game meet ALL optimal requirements to run this game on max. BUT!!!!!!- why does it blackscreen????? Answer is as follows: For users with AMD ATI Radeon HD graphics cards possibly experiencing the same problem, so far what i collect is that the game doesnt recognize these cards as easily as others. Why? i dont know. But, i have the HD 4870 which runs HOT ALL THE TIME!!!! but no worries there as ive never had problems with overheating issues. In the end, we found that the game tends to prefer a certain specific gpu speed to run effeciently. My gpu was clocked at 750 Mhz and runs EVERYTHING just fine. Even CIV V and SS3 and JUST CAUSE 2 flawlessly. After pulling my hair out(that i dont have) and doing some deep research, we decided to underclock the gpu by 50 Mhz. The effect: It ran just a tad longer, but still faced the same problem inevitably. So i underclocked it another 50 Mhz. The effect: Game ran longer than previously, but still faced that same buger of blackscreening only now i finally got a bluescreen depicting timeouts with the gpu. So, we decided to run the program as admin, forced the program to run in WINDOWS XP SERVICE PACK 2, RUN CCC.EXE AS ADMIN, and underclocked the gpu to 600 Mhz which is the lowest it would go. and VIOLA!!!!! I ran the game for a few solid hours and NO blackscreen. NO whitescreen. Just solid game. Even with all details maxed out fully and running the game at 1920x1080 HD. Beautiful game thus far!!!!
